Software Defined Networking (SDN) Explained

Understanding Software Defined Networking (SDN)

Your comprehensive guide to the concepts, architecture, benefits, and future of SDN.

Explore Core Concepts

New: Deep Dive into SDN Controllers

The SDN Controller is the brain of the network. This article explores its critical role, responsibilities, and popular examples like OpenDaylight and ONOS. Understand how controllers enable centralized management and programmability.

SDN Controller concept image

Read about SDN Controllers

New: SDN Security Challenges and Solutions

Explore the critical security aspects of Software Defined Networking. Understand the unique challenges SDN presents and learn about the strategies and solutions to build a secure and resilient SDN infrastructure.

SDN Security concept image

Read about SDN Security

Welcome to SDN Explained

Software Defined Networking (SDN) is revolutionizing the way networks are designed, built, and managed. By decoupling the network's control plane from the data plane, SDN provides unprecedented flexibility, programmability, and automation. This website aims to provide a clear and comprehensive understanding of SDN, from its core principles to its real-world applications.

Abstract representation of a software-defined network

Whether you are a network engineer, an IT professional, a student, or simply curious about the latest advancements in networking technology, you will find valuable insights here. We will explore:

Understanding new technologies can be complex, much like navigating the financial markets. For those interested in leveraging AI for smarter financial decisions and portfolio management, platforms like Pomegra.io offer data-driven insights. Similarly, SDN aims to bring clarity and control to network management.

Why SDN Matters

In today's digitally driven world, networks are more critical than ever. Traditional network architectures often struggle to keep pace with the dynamic demands of modern applications, cloud computing, and the Internet of Things (IoT). SDN addresses these challenges by enabling a more agile, efficient, and innovative approach to networking.

Visualisation of network traffic and data flow

By centralizing network intelligence, SDN allows for automated provisioning, optimized resource utilization, and rapid service deployment. This shift not only reduces operational costs but also fosters innovation by allowing organizations to tailor network behavior to their specific needs. Exploring related technological advancements, such as AI & Machine Learning Basics, can provide a broader understanding of the tech landscape transforming various industries. For instance, the Linux Foundation hosts numerous open-source projects that are vital to modern networking and cloud infrastructure, including several SDN initiatives.